解决Clash配置网络错误的指南

Clash是一款非常强大的翻墙工具,提供多种网络协议和配置选项。然而,很多用户在使用过程中会遇到一些网络配置错误,影响用户的上网体验。本篇文章将详细介绍clash配置网络错误的常见成因、修复方案,以及常见的问答,帮助用户能顺利使用Clash。

什么是Clash配置网络错误?

Clash配置网络错误是指在设置Clash的过程中,由于配置文件错误、网络环境不支持、或软件版本不匹配等原因,导致Clash无法正常连接网络,进而无法翻墙。这种错误通常会表现为手机或其他设备上的访问失败,无法加载网页等问题。

常见的Clash配置网络错误类型

  1. 配置文件解析错误

    • 配置文件中的格式错误,包括YAML语法错误。
    • URLs不正确或格式不支持。
  2. 缺少必要组件

    • 没有安装支持的Golang版本或者相关插件。
  3. 协议不匹配

    • 使用的代理协议(如VMESS、Shadowsocks)与服务端不相符。
  4. 网络阻塞问题

    • 本地ISP通过DNS劫持、网关封堵等手段影响访问。
  5. 软件或系统错误

    • Clash版本不兼容或未更新到最新版本。

如何解决Clash配置网络错误?

第一步:检查配置文件

  • 确认YAML文件:

    • 确保文件格式正确,无拼写错误。
    • 使用在线YAML校验工具检测。
  • 检查URL地址:

    • 确保你的配置文件AWS的各项URL都有效,没有拼错。

第二步:更新组件

  • 检查Golang和相关库的版本,确保更新到最新。
  • 如果使用图形化界面客户端,也应更新到最新版本。

第三步:检查协议和客户端设置

  • 确保代理协议设置正确,细致对比客户端和服务端的参数。
  • 验证是否开启了正确的转发规则,比如PRE或DIRECT。

第四步:处理网络问题

  • 尝试连接其他网络,以确定是否为ISP问题。
  • 设置DNS:
    • 使用公共DNS,如Google DNS(8.8.8.8、8.8.4.4)或Cloudflare DNS(1.1.1.1)来避免DNS劫持。

第五步:检查软件和系统错误

  • 常规重启:彻底重启Clash客户端、解除账户关联或重设设置。
  • 访问官网查找已知问题,验证是否存在影响更新。

常见问题解答(FAQ)

Q1: Clash无法连接,我该如何排查?

A: 可以从以下几个方向进行排查。

  • 确认您的互联网连接是正常的。
  • 检查配置文件是否正确无误,有没有遗漏必要信息。
  • 尝试使用其他网络环境来刻另外排除ISP问题。

Q2: Clash配置有没有示例可以参考?

A: 当然可以。有许多网络上开的Github仓库或者专业论坛,提供了各种配置的clash-config.yaml模板供用户参考,因此可以多关注相关资源。

Q3: 使用Clash时必要关注哪些设置?

A: 建议重点关注如下几个设置项。

  • 代理协议的配置,确保其与服务端一致。
  • 转发规则的合理性,避免不必要的流量损失(推荐直接模式)。
  • 选择合适的策略,确保稳定性能。

Q4: App突然崩溃,也是Clash配置网络错误吗?

A: 这不仅可能是配置的错,可能与手机系统布局、内存占用、网络不卡或个别应用冲突等因素相关。建议测试下重新开启配置,或查看其它占用资源。

正文完
 0